What is the bond which results from the transfer of electrons from one atom to another?

An ionic bond results from the transfer of electrons from one atom to another. The atom that loses electrons becomes a positively charged ion, or cation. The atom that gains electrons becomes a negatively charged ion, or anion. The ionic bond that forms between them is the electrostatic attraction between the oppositely charged ions.

What kind of bond is formed when electrons are transferred to one another?

An ionic bond forms when one atom transfers electrons to another atom. When this occurs, the atom that loses the electrons becomes a positively charged ion and the atom that gains the electrons becomes a negatively charged ion. The oppositely charged ions form an electrostatic attraction to one another, which is the ionic bond.
